    Default Resetting and Restoring a Database

    Is resetting and restoring a database supposed to restore the artwork? The reason that I ask is because I had issues moving my database and ended up having to reset and restore the database to get it to move.

    When I did this, all of the artwork was gone, and it it's not re-applying it to the restored database. Playlists and everything else restored just fine. Just not the artwork.

    Artwork is backed up and restored. We did have one other user report the same issue as yours and we did find a problem in particular circumstances & fixed it. This fix will be included in the next Mezzmo release. If you wish, you can access this fix now by emailing us at support [at] conceiva [dot] com and we'll provide details of a patch that will help.
